题解 | #反转链表#

反转链表

http://www.nowcoder.com/practice/75e878df47f24fdc9dc3e400ec6058ca

// 两个链表使用 ListNode temp = null; ListNode temp2; // 双链表 通过a-b-c-d-e // a b-c-d-e ... while (listNode != null) { // 1截取除去第一,截取尾部所有 temp2 = listNode.next; // 2将尾部置为null,为另一个链表的第一个,并且将尾部不断和 截取的头部结合 ,倒置 listNode.next = temp; // 3将当前链表中的剩下的取出头部后放+上一个倒置到当前节点 temp = listNode; // 4传递下一个节点 listNode = temp2; } return temp;

全部评论

相关推荐

求个公司要我:接好运
点赞 评论 收藏
分享
恰好,我就是有一个弟弟。这样的关注让我感到有些无奈,难道这和我的能力、经验有什么关系吗?求职的路上,真是充满了各种奇怪的考量,让我很想吐槽。希望未来的招聘能更关注求职者的专业素养,而不是这些无关紧要的个人信息。
热血的蚊不叮追赶太阳:找工作,你就是牛马,牛马是否便宜,是否好压迫,女的牛马生不生孩子,男的牛马有没有房贷,一切都是试探你是否好压榨,所以真的我看你是汽车行业的,可以去外企博世,舍弗勒,索恩格,大陆。。。各种外企的供应链 甚至麦当劳苹果店长这些我感觉都把人当人看
点赞 评论 收藏
分享
评论
点赞
收藏
分享
牛客网
牛客企业服务